You without doubt have to take a look at State Forest State Park if you're here at Pelton Creek Campground, and fine hiking is available along the Mendenhall Trail. For the duration of the summer months at Pelton Creek Campground highs
    are typically in the 70's. Summer overnight lows fall down to the 40's. Highs throughout the winter are usually in the 30's, and night lows during the winter for Pelton Creek Campground tend to be in the 10's. All the good local attractions nearby and such a good variety of outdoors
recreation will unquestionably have you coming back repeatedly.

Pelton Creek Campground is typically a reasonably dried up location; most of the rain falls during April, and January on the other hand is the driest.
